MANILA — Actress Elisse Joson penned a sweet message for McCoy de Leon as she defended her partner.

Breakup rumors surrounded the couple last year but despite this, they ended up staying together.

"Don't put him in a category. Don't put him in a box. He's a person. Not any label or description u put him into. A person worthy of being known for himself as a whole. Not his past, not his mistakes, not whatever u see him as," she said in a caption.

"But for me and Felize, he is our strength. He is our family. He is what Felize has. Mccoy ko, These pictures are not enough. But I hope these moments remind u that for the people that matter.. we see u, we hear u, we appreciate u."

De Leon and Joson first met as housemates in the "Lucky 7" edition of "Pinoy Big Brother" in July 2016.

After their months-long stay where they developed romantic feelings for each other, they exited the program to a large following that would be called "McLisse."

They later became a couple in real life. The two then became first-time parents to Felize in April 2021 — a milestone they announced seven months later in November that year.
